Another thing to think about is the clearance to the ground. This is the space underneath a scooter between the wheels and is essential for those who plan to travel over bumps or on rough terrain. Larger and heavier-duty scooters usually have greater ground clearance than travel/portable models.
The maximum recommended incline range is an essential feature for those who live in areas with hills, need to travel up steep driveways or have access ramps that they need to traverse. Most scooters for travel or portability have a minimum incline range of 6-8 degrees, while full-sized and heavy-duty models can take on steep slopes up to 12 degrees.
